Explore the Wildlife and Natural Beauty of Otjiwarongo

Otjiwarongo is renowned for its exceptional wildlife and breathtaking natural landscapes. One of the must-visit places is the Cheetah Conservation Fund (CCF). This world-class organization provides sanctuary to cheetahs and conducts important research for their preservation. Visitors can take guided tours to learn about these magnificent creatures and even witness them up close during feeding sessions.

For those seeking a more immersive wildlife experience, a visit to the Africat Foundation is a must. This conservation center focuses on the rehabilitation of big cats, including leopards and lions. Join a guided tour to witness these incredible animals in their natural habitat and gain insight into the ongoing efforts to protect and conserve Namibia’s wildlife.

Nature lovers will also be delighted to explore the Waterberg Plateau Park. This stunning nature reserve is home to a diverse range of flora and fauna. Visitors can embark on guided hikes, where they can spot rare species of antelope, zebras, and even leopards. The park also offers camping facilities, allowing visitors to connect with nature in a serene and tranquil environment.

Engage in Cultural Experiences and Local Delights

In addition to its natural wonders, Otjiwarongo offers a rich cultural heritage that is worth exploring. The town is home to the Damara Living Museum, which provides visitors with a unique insight into the traditional lifestyle and customs of the Damara people. Experience their vibrant dances, participate in craft demonstrations, and interact with community members to gain a deeper understanding of their fascinating culture.

No visit to Otjiwarongo would be complete without sampling the local cuisine. The town boasts an array of restaurants and street vendors where you can indulge in traditional Namibian dishes. Be sure to try the mouthwatering kapana, a popular street food consisting of grilled meat skewers served with a variety of dips and sauces. For a true local experience, visit the bustling Otjiwarongo Market, where you can find a wide range of fresh produce, handmade crafts, and unique souvenirs.
